
Network Deploy Technician, ID Deploy Optical Team
- Sterling, VA
- Permanent
- Full-time
- Participate in the migration, basic configuration and rollout of new or upgraded hardware
- Manage work and priorities through ticketing system and workflows to complete customer requests and projects
- Work closely with our Network Engineering & Network Technical Project Manager teams to ensure fast, smooth rollout of established designs and products
- Troubleshoot networking, routing and inter connectivity issues, including troubleshooting of network device configuration and low level application interaction
- Up to 20% travel within geographical work area may be required; some travel outside traditional work area may be requested
- Troubleshooting cabling infrastructure connectivity issues, including patch panels and patch cords
- Regularly lift and/or move up to 40 pounds; and participate in group lifts for 41 pounds or more
- Ability to work in an environment that operates 24/7 with an ability to participate in on-call rotation and provide after-hours support as needed
- Some regional travel may be required
- Walk job sites in uneven terrain
- Work safely at heights and from ladders

Effective May 15, 2017, logical access to the AWS GovCloud region will be restricted to Amazon employees who are U.S. Citizens (GovCloud may NOT be accessed from outside of the United States).BASIC QUALIFICATIONS- High school or equivalent diploma
- Associate's degree in Computer Science, Information Systems or related field; or Certifications in a relevant field (CCENT, Network+, CCNA)
- 2+ years in data center or critical environment
- 2+ years of experience with network cabling, optic types, and test equipment (VFL, power meter, and OTDR etc.)
- 2+ years of experience with cabling infrastructure best practices and methodologiesPREFERRED QUALIFICATIONS- 2+ years of experience with ethernet and IP networking
- 2+ years of experience working in virtualized enterprise networking environments
- 2+ years of experience working with IT best practice frameworks (ITIL, LEAN, AGILE)
